linux下删除大量文件的方法


linux下删除大量文件的方法
 
oracle 11g数据库产生大量audit日志文件,200多万个,直接rm或者使用find然后rm均不能成功,
 
-bash-3.2$ ls -l /oracle/app/oracle/admin/tyrzdb/adump|wc -l
2417763
 
参考了网上的案例,使用rsync命令,我的linux系统已经预安装了此命令
 
1、先建立一个空目录
 
mkdir /tmp/blank
 
2、用rsync删除目标目录
 
rsync --delete -d /temp/blank/ /oracle/11.2.0/grid/rdbms/audit
 
这样目标目录很快就被清空了 
 

相关内容

    暂无相关文章